在当今这个快速变化的时代,技术进步和市场需求不断推动着职业发展的新趋势。其中,“二开能力”成为一个备受关注的话题。所谓“二开”,指的是二次开发能力,即在不改变原有系统架构和功能的前提下,对系统进行扩展和优化。本文将从多个角度探讨二开能力在职业发展中的重要性,以及它如何影响未来的就业市场。
二开能力的内涵与价值
1. 二开能力的定义
二开能力指的是在掌握基础编程技能的基础上,能够对现有软件系统进行二次开发的能力。这包括但不限于对现有代码进行修改、扩展、优化以及集成新的功能模块。
2. 二开能力的价值
- 提高工作效率:通过二开,可以快速实现对现有系统的功能扩展,提高工作效率。
- 降低开发成本:利用现有系统进行二次开发,可以节省大量的开发时间和成本。
- 增强竞争力:具备二开能力的开发者能够在竞争激烈的就业市场中脱颖而出。
二开能力在职业发展中的应用
1. 技术岗位
- 软件开发工程师:具备二开能力的软件开发工程师能够更好地应对客户需求,提供定制化的解决方案。
- 系统分析师:系统分析师需要具备二开能力,以便对现有系统进行深入分析,提出优化建议。
2. 创业领域
- 创业者:创业者可以利用二开能力快速搭建原型,验证商业模型。
- 技术合伙人:技术合伙人需要具备二开能力,以便与团队成员共同开发产品。
未来职业发展趋势
1. 技术融合
随着物联网、大数据、人工智能等技术的快速发展,二开能力将更加重要。未来的职业发展将更加注重跨学科、跨领域的融合。
2. 个性化需求
随着消费者个性化需求的日益增长,具备二开能力的开发者将能够更好地满足市场需求。
3. 自动化与智能化
随着自动化和智能化技术的不断进步,二开能力将更加注重对现有系统的优化和改进。
二开能力的培养与提升
1. 学习编程语言
掌握至少一门编程语言是二开能力的基础。例如,Python、Java、C#等。
2. 熟悉开发工具
熟练使用各种开发工具,如IDE、版本控制工具等。
3. 深入了解系统架构
了解不同类型系统的架构,以便更好地进行二次开发。
4. 实践与交流
通过实际项目经验积累二开能力,并与其他开发者进行交流学习。
总之,二开能力在职业发展中具有重要价值。随着技术的不断进步,具备二开能力的开发者将更加受到市场的青睐。因此,我们应该积极培养和提升自己的二开能力,以适应未来职业发展的新趋势。
